Comprehending the Art Behind Metal Stamping


At its core, metal stamping is the procedure of transforming flat metal sheets right into specific shapes with force and precision. This isn't a one-size-fits-all procedure; it involves a number of methods like flexing, punching, creating, and embossing-- each picked for the job handy. Every bend and cut is performed with extraordinary precision, led by the devices and dies crafted for the job.


This process demands more than just devices-- it needs a skilled team and progressed technology. The artistry of tool and die shops lies in developing personalized dies that permit the precise reproduction of parts, down to the tiniest information. Whether generating straightforward braces or intricate auto parts, accuracy is non-negotiable.


Exactly How Metal Stamping Powers Modern Living


Browse your home or office and you'll find numerous products gave birth to by metal stamping. The architectural framework of your dishwasher, the connectors in your smart device, the brace holding your automobile's dashboard-- all these components owe their presence to stamped metal.


In the auto globe, the demand for resilience and uniformity makes progressive die marking a favorite. This strategy includes a series of terminals, each carrying out an one-of-a-kind function as the steel developments through journalism. It's optimal for high-volume runs and guarantees each item meets exacting criteria.


But it does not stop with autos. In the medical area, where reliability can be a matter of necessity, metal stamping is used to craft medical devices and device elements. In the aerospace industry, stamped components must withstand severe problems while meeting limited resistances. The same is true in consumer electronic devices, where space-saving, high-functionality layouts call for stamped metal components that are both light-weight and strong.


Precision, Speed, and Reliability: Why Metal Stamping Matters


So why has metal stamping come to be such a best method across a lot of markets? First and foremost: speed. Once the dies are set up, countless the same components can be generated with little variant. This degree of repeatability is key when consistency matters.


Then there's the question of cost-effectiveness. Conventional machining may take longer and include even more product waste. However stamping, particularly when performed with progressive die modern technology, keeps production moving fast and efficiently. It's one of the smartest ways to meet high-volume manufacturing goals without sacrificing quality.
